Output 12ddb9428d1e848da92f612fbed21b17b5aab788dbeba719f17d6956cb591350:20

value
26103789
script pubkey
OP_0 OP_PUSHBYTES_32 995fa1854f66aded9365a2d7cee3c50d33b34403f3295c7a5a1731264b8f8b3d
address
bc1qn906rp20v6k7mym95ttuac79p5emx3qr7v54c7j6zucjvju03v7s6fszkh
transaction
12ddb9428d1e848da92f612fbed21b17b5aab788dbeba719f17d6956cb591350
spent
true